NPD CALL ACTIVITY REPORT:
The Naugatuck PD investigated several incidents of interest yesterday as follows:
• Burglary – Residence on Forrest St. – Window broken & items taken
• Suspicious Activity – Hotchkiss St. – Buss Lot / several bus doors found opened – no damage observed to buses
• Larceny – From the Town Green – The “Baby Jesus” was stolen from the manger display
• Vandalism - – From the Town Green – Christmas lights cut
• Vandalism – Residence on Maple Hill Rd.- Window shot by BB Gun

If anyone has information on these incidents you are urged to contact the Naugatuck PD at 203-729-5221 or the NPD Confidential Tip Line at 203-720-1010.

The Tuesday 12/27/16 NPD Call Activity Report is attached with some additional highlights below:
101 Total calls
• 14 Ambulance (Medical Assist Calls)
• 32 Door & School Checks / Burglar Alarm Checks (Residential / Commercial)
• 2 Motor Vehicle Enforcement Stops
• 3 Motor Vehicle Accidents (None serious)
• 2 Vandalisms
• 1 Burglary
• No Robberies
5 Arrests; (1 Shop Lifting, 1 DWI, 2 Warrants, 1 Domestic Related Arrest)
